Any help (or offers) would be appreciated. We don't need any code writing, but we do need assistance to understand how to configure our trixbox server to enable the ability for an incoming VoIP call to be routed (or trunked??) on to another external call that will be made.

Typically, the scenario will be that one of our customers will ring our trixbox server, they are then asked to enter some information, which is validated (the programming language is Python). If the information they provide is invalid, then we need to route the call to an external telephone number (not an internal extension within the same building) which will then be picked up by a person who will then talk to our customer.
